To Be Plastic Surgery lower eyelid fat repositioning + dual canthoplasty_1 month

I didn’t like that the area under my eyes looked dull and tired, so I was looking into lower eyelid fat repositioning. Since I also wanted to improve my upturned eye shape, I had it done together with dual canthoplasty. I looked up a lot of reviews and had the surgery at To Be because it seemed closest to the look I wanted. It has now been one month since the surgery. For the lateral and lower canthoplasty, I’d also been told during consultations at other clinics that there wasn’t much space, so I didn’t have high expectations, but when I compare the before-and-after photos, my eyes definitely did get bigger. It’s just not as dramatic as I expected, more like they became naturally bigger? Still, I’m satisfied because the eye shape turned out pretty. I’m still a bit disappointed with the lower eyelid fat repositioning. Honestly, I don’t feel as much improvement as I expected, and I’m especially still bothered by the hollow tear-trough groove under my eyes ㅜ The clinic said, “There is still swelling left, and it looks more hollow because of the epicanthal fold. The dark circles should also improve with time,” so for now I’m going to wait a bit..
